Local community remembers fallen Airmen

HALESWORTH, England – Chaplain (Capt.) Philip Kaim, 100th Air Refueling Wing, gives an opening prayer during a dedication ceremony at Henham Park, Halesworth April 19, 2012. The site memorial was erected to honor 19 U.S. Airmen who died in a crash that took place on March 29, 1944. (U.S. Air Force photo/Senior Airman Jerilyn Quintanilla)
